Zeng Yuqun: 2030 is the inaugural year of the sustainable energy era

At the joint summit of the world’s top scientists and the World Government Summit for the first time, Dr. Zeng Yuqun, Chairman of CATL, delivered a keynote speech. Zeng Yuqun stated that humanity is experiencing a revolutionary energy transformation, shifting from the era of exploring and extracting fossil fuels to a new era where energy is obtained from wind farms and photovoltaic power stations and stored in batteries. Technological advancements have made sustainable energy solutions commercially viable, and CATL is promoting renewable energy to achieve true economic competitiveness across a range of scenarios. Zeng Yuqun believes that the future energy system can be defined by three keywords: “Distributed,” “Intelligent,” and “Recyclable.” He predicts that with continuous progress in zero-carbon technologies, 2030 will mark the beginning of the sustainable energy era.
